macrophage-stimulating protein receptor; MSP receptor; p185-Ron; CDw136; CD136 (MST1R, PTK8, RON)
Function:
- receptor for macrophage stimulating protein (MSP)
- has a tyrosine-protein kinase activity
- binds PLXNB1
- associates with & is negatively regulated by HYAL2
- proteolytic processing yields the two subunits
- phosphorylated in response to ligand binding (probable)
Structure:
- heterodimer formed of an alpha chain & a beta chain which are disulfide linked
- belongs to the protein kinase superfamily, Tyr protein kinase family
- contains 3 IPT/TIG domains
- contains 1 protein kinase domain
- contains 1 Sema domain
Compartment: membrane
Alternative splicing: named isoforms=2
delta-RON lacks part of the extracellular domain, oligomerizes & is constitutively activated
Expression: keratinocytes & lung
